Nepal - Import of Phosphorus

Since 2014, Nepal Import of Phosphorus decreased by 5.6% year on year. With $13,707.89 in 2019, the country was number 60 among other countries in Import of Phosphorus. Nepal is overtaken by Iran, which was ranked number 59 with $17,076 and is followed by Serbia at $13,181. India lead the ranking with $102,126,383.2 in 2019, -3.5% compared to 2018. Germany, Japan and Poland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Bosnia and Herzegovina recorded the best 5 years average growth at +299.2% per year, while Rwanda was the worst growing country at -69.3% per year.
